The Student Ambassador position's basic function is to uphold the mission of the program, which is to develop and encourage peer relationships between current and prospective students by providing information and guidance during the admissions process. The Student Ambassador reports to the Admissions Coordinator.

Responsibilities

Conduct phone outreach to new inquiries within 24 business hours of receiving the inquiry.

Contact prospective students by phone for the purposes of serving as an informational resource and assisting them in the registration process.

Conduct re-engagement calls to prospective students in order to determine interest and assist with remaining steps to getting started.

Perform data entry of prospective student information and record notes from student outreach into the Customer Relationship Management (CRM) system.

Assist with closing completed tasks in the CRM system.

Conduct campus tours for prospective students, as well as individual campus tours as needed.

Assist with facilitating a variety of college events, including New Student Orientation and Open House events.

Assist with providing front desk, phone, and student intake coverage as needed.

Assist with administrative office tasks as needed.

Maintain general knowledge of college activities, programs, and requirements with the ability to refer inquiries to the appropriate personnel.

Participate in outreach projects on campus.

Perform other duties as assigned.

Minimum Qualifications

High school diploma or equivalent required.

Ability to work a flexible schedule, including evenings and occasional weekends as needed.

Good interpersonal skills.

Ability to maintain confidentiality of sensitive material.

Must be enrolled in at least one credit class at Waubonsee.

Valid Illinois driver's license required.
